James Cameron introduced the public to the world of Pandora and the Na’vi people in 2009 with the first Avatar movie. Thanks to the innovation in CGI and the use of 3D, the film became a box office phenomenon and became the highest-grossing film ever made. Cameron took the time to develop Avatar 2 and the future of the franchise, and decided to wait for the technology to capture what it wanted. This is because the story of the sequel contains heavy water as the world of Pandora expands beyond Jake Sully and Neytiri.
The long-awaited first look at James Cameron’s Avatar 2 arrived earlier this year, when Disney debuted the first trailer in May. The footage revealed the groundbreaking visual effects that the director is re-using as part of the sequel’s new underwater environment. Even though the Avatar 2 trailer was visually impressive, the images sparked some debate about whether Cameron would deliver a better story with the sequel. The original Avatar is often criticized for copying pocahontas or Studio Ghibli’s Princess Mononoke or even just have a less interesting story than some viewers want.
